# HG changeset patch # User Christopher Rogers # Date 1285574090 0 # Node ID 53ce5256aa417cad8dbfa6100b835c51fd3bc82a # Parent 9c7938cac484a6e7df041dfca369c7ff1183d5c4 Up: cyrus-imapd, cyrus-imapd-dev to 2.3.16. diff -r 9c7938cac484 -r 53ce5256aa41 cyrus-imapd-dev/receipt --- a/cyrus-imapd-dev/receipt Mon Sep 27 07:05:26 2010 +0000 +++ b/cyrus-imapd-dev/receipt Mon Sep 27 07:54:50 2010 +0000 @@ -1,7 +1,7 @@ # SliTaz package receipt. PACKAGE="cyrus-imapd-dev" -VERSION="2.2.12" +VERSION="2.3.16" CATEGORY="development" SHORT_DESC="IMAP server development files." MAINTAINER="pascal.bellard@slitaz.org" diff -r 9c7938cac484 -r 53ce5256aa41 cyrus-imapd/receipt --- a/cyrus-imapd/receipt Mon Sep 27 07:05:26 2010 +0000 +++ b/cyrus-imapd/receipt Mon Sep 27 07:54:50 2010 +0000 @@ -1,14 +1,14 @@ # SliTaz package receipt. PACKAGE="cyrus-imapd" -VERSION="2.2.12" +VERSION="2.3.16" CATEGORY="network" SHORT_DESC="IMAP server." MAINTAINER="pascal.bellard@slitaz.org" TARBALL="$PACKAGE-$VERSION.tar.gz" WEB_SITE="http://cyrusimap.web.cmu.edu/" WGET_URL="ftp://ftp.andrew.cmu.edu/pub/cyrus/$TARBALL" -BUILD_DEPENDS="libcomerr-dev cyrus-sasl cyrus-sasl-dev openssl-dev db-dev" +BUILD_DEPENDS="libcomerr-dev cyrus-sasl cyrus-sasl-dev openssl-dev db-dev perl" DEPENDS="libcomerr cyrus-sasl openssl db perl libwrap slitaz-base-files \ net-snmp" CONFIG_FILES="/etc/imapd.conf /etc/cyrus.conf" @@ -17,16 +17,6 @@ compile_rules() { cd $src - while read arg file; do - [ -f done.$file ] && continue - echo "Apply $file..." - patch $arg < ../stuff/$file - touch done.$file - done << EOT --p1 50-FTBFS-gcc-4.0-fix.dpatch --p0 p1.patch --p0 p2.patch -EOT ./configure --prefix=/usr --infodir=/usr/share/info \ --with-service-path=/usr/lib/cyrus \ --with-cyrus-prefix=/usr/lib/cyrus \ @@ -42,8 +32,8 @@ cp -a $_pkg/usr/bin $fs/usr cp -a $_pkg/usr/lib/cyrus $fs/usr/lib cp -a $_pkg/usr/lib/perl5 $fs/usr/lib - strip -s $fs/usr/lib/cyrus/bin/* - cp $src/tools/mkimap $fs/usr/lib/cyrus/bin + strip -s $fs/usr/lib/cyrus/* + cp $src/tools/mkimap $fs/usr/lib/cyrus cp -a stuff/etc $fs cp $src/master/conf/small.conf $fs/etc/cyrus.conf for i in proc db socket log msg ptclient; do diff -r 9c7938cac484 -r 53ce5256aa41 cyrus-imapd/stuff/50-FTBFS-gcc-4.0-fix.dpatch --- a/cyrus-imapd/stuff/50-FTBFS-gcc-4.0-fix.dpatch Mon Sep 27 07:05:26 2010 +0000 +++ b/cyrus-imapd/stuff/50-FTBFS-gcc-4.0-fix.dpatch Mon Sep 27 07:54:50 2010 +0000 @@ -1,10 +1,3 @@ -#! /bin/sh /usr/share/dpatch/dpatch-run -## 50-FTBFS-gcc-4.0-fix.dpatch by Ondřej Surý -## -## All lines beginning with `## DP:' are a description of the patch. -## DP: Fix FTBFS when compiling with gcc-4.0, there is imapopts is used before declared - -@DPATCH@ diff -urN cyrus22-imapd-2.2.12~/tools/config2header cyrus22-imapd-2.2.12/tools/config2header --- cyrus22-imapd-2.2.12~/tools/config2header 2004-06-22 21:02:31.000000000 +0200 +++ cyrus22-imapd-2.2.12/tools/config2header 2005-06-22 07:56:17.180293688 +0200